The summer days have started and a large number of events have been announced; Chronicle.lu has rounded up a selection of events coming up this weekend.

In Luxembourg-Ville, on Saturday 20 July 2024, the Stater Maart weekly market will take place at Place Guillaume II, with various products available from 07:30 to 14:00. In the evening, there will be a reggaeton summer festival at the Tramschapp cultural centre (Luxembourg-Limpertsberg), starting at 21:00 and taking place until 03:00. Also set for Saturday, the Blues'n'Jazz Rallye will take place in the picturesque districts of Pfaffenthal, Clausen and Grund with a varied mix of blues and jazz music. Parts of Luxembourg City will even close to traffic for the duration of the event, creating a giant open-air party, as the festival is known to attract thousands of spectators each year. Entry is free.

Also on Saturday evening at 21:00, Carlitos Comedy Club is hosting the “Blind Dating Show”, a comedy event specially created for singles looking for a fun evening in Luxembourg-Gare. The comedians animating the event will take on the roles of matchmakers, guiding “brave” audience members through a series of live matchmaking pairings on stage. The audience can take part in light-hearted challenges and/or entertaining moments; couples are also welcome to participate.

Other regions in Luxembourg are organising events this weekend, such as The Eat, Beat & Culture festival on Saturday, organised by the City of Dudelange, with food trucks and electronic music in an industrial environment. Artists from the national and international electro scene will perform; in addition, graffiti workshops and international cuisine dishes will be available at the NeiSchmelz site. An after-party will take place at the Kantin in Dudelange from 00:30 to 03:00, to end the day. Entry to the event is free.

In Oberanven, the Buergfrënn Nidderaanwen are hosting the sixth edition of the American BBQ Days (this Friday and Saturday). On Saturday, the event will start at 12:00 and offer live band performances by My Freezer Hero and The Mighhty Vibrators in addition to slow-cooked pulled pork, homemade spareribs and burgers and various cocktails.

Also on Saturday, in Esch-Belval at the Mix N’ Kawa - MK Bar, Alex from the local band Praetor will celebrate his birthday. A Metallica tribute, The Best of Metallica, Pantera Tribute (Skulls from Hell) and a Megadeth Tribute (Mechadeth) will perform, in addition to a surprise act. Doors will open at 19:00 for the show to take place at 20:00. Entry is free.

On Sunday 21 July 2024, another free event will be hosted in Rédange, the Fête de la Sardine – with grilled sardines, grilled chicken, chips and drinks available from 11:00 to 15:00 (registration available via Facebook AJR Rédange).

Also on Sunday, the Royal Belgian Union Luxembourg – BKW Luxembourg and La Liégeoise Lux will co-organise the Belgian National Day celebrations at Kyosk in Luxembourg-Kirchberg. A garden party starting at noon will have Belgian dishes, beverages, live music and DJ sets on offer as well as a tombola and entertainment for all ages.

Taking place over the weekend in Esch-Belval, the Flow Music Festival will showcase Luxembourgish musicians, including a creator’s market, the Flowmaart. Tickets can be purchased online at flowfestival.lu.
